#01e22e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01e22e is composed of 0.4% red, 88.6%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.6%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 132 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 44.5%. #01e22e color hex could be obtained by blending #02ff5c with #00c500.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

Shades and Tints of #01e22e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000b02 is the darkest color, while #f7fff8 is the lightest one.
